The World Is Not Enough

PlayStation2 version in development

Electronic Arts have confirmed that their next Bond title is coming to PlayStation2. As with the previously announced PC version, the first-person shooter will utilise the versatile Quake 3 engine.

As you'd expect, there will be a range of Q gadgets and an arsenal of more than 20 weapons to help you through the 10 missions, from the streets of Istanbul to a Russian nuclear submarine, with a spot of skiing thrown in for the full Bond experience. From what we've seen it's more like the delicious GoldenEye than the atrocious Tomorrow Never Dies.

Quake 3 owners can get an idea of what to expect by downloading the free multiplayer maps, created by the Bond team, from the official site.
